I've walked by several Craig's Cookies in the city but never had a chance to try them until I came across a post on social media for national cookies day where they had a promotion for 40% off half a dozen of their famous chocolate chip cookies. The promotion was a great opportunity for me to finally try their cookies. What I enjoyed most was the fact that I can preorder for pick up later in the week. I scheduled to pick up my cookies in the middle of the week when it's less busy. I easily found street parking in the neighbourhood and walked over to the shop. Inside the shop at just after 2pm, I was greeted by a friendly staff who had my order ready on standby. They had a little display case of all the cookies they offered which was such eye candy for any cookie monster like myself. The cookie was extremely fresh, it was a little soft in the middle and absolutely delicious. They were also huge pieces of chocolate in there! If you've never tried them, I recommend start by going for a classic chocolate chip cookie.

New location in Leaside. Big storefront right on Bayview with all glass windows so you can decide on cookie selections while waiting outside! Only one customer inside at a time due to current covid situation. It does get busy and line up is long but moves quickly. Offerings include selection of the daily cookies and coffee all for takeout only. Two cookies for $5.50, half dozen for $16 etc. The cookies are thick and gooey with lots of filling and super rich but satisfying. Better warmed up. Perfect for carb lovers and with coffee or tea in cold wintry conditions. Service is fast and efficient. Odd that they will ask for tip for a 5 second transaction. Overall lovely addition to the area.
